Hospital utilization and billing are notoriously challenging concepts for providers and case management staff because they frequently boil down to two, often conflicting points of view: what can be done per the rules, regulations, and contracts, and what should be done to provide the most effective care for a patient? In a world where process standardization is imperative to maintain health system viability, but also where the practice of medicine remains an art, teams need a broad understanding of medical necessity and billing rules.
Join us during the next live edition of Monitor Mondays when Dr. Juliet B. Ugarte Hopkins reports on where you can give and take and how to parse out the varying shades of grey.
